Arthur Mason is an Associate Professor in Social Anthropology at the Norwegian University of Science and Technology (NTNU), with additional affiliations as a Research Affiliate at the Centre for Energy Ethics (University of St Andrews) and Research Associate at the Arctic Institute of North America (University of Calgary). He holds a Visiting Senior Fellowship at the London School of Economics (LSE) Department of Anthropology. His expertise spans energy security, ecological vulnerability in the Global North, and Arctic Late Industrialism.
Mason’s research focuses on the interplay between energy systems, political decision-making, and environmental impacts, with over two decades of fieldwork in the Arctic. Key works include Energy Capitol (2024), exploring regulatory politics in U.S. energy infrastructure, and the edited volumes Arctic Abstractive Industry (2022) and Subterranean Estates (2015), which examine resource extraction’s ecological and sociocultural dimensions. His forthcoming book Consulting Energy (2025) analyzes elite decision-making dynamics in global energy sectors.
His publications bridge anthropology, political science, and environmental studies, addressing themes like energy aesthetics, futurity, and the adverse impacts of climate change. Mason’s interdisciplinary approach integrates ethnographic fieldwork, policy analysis, and historical research to critique contemporary energy governance frameworks.
